java.lang.Object
java.awt.Component
java.awt.Container
javax.swing.JComponent
javax.swing.JPanel
is.codion.swing.common.ui.tools.loadtest.LoadTestPanel<T>
Type Parameters:
T - the load test application type
All Implemented Interfaces:
ImageObserver, MenuContainer, Serializable, Accessible

public final class LoadTestPanel<T> extends JPanel
A default UI component for the LoadTestModel class.
See Also:
  • Method Details

    • model

      public LoadTestModel<T> model()
      Returns:
      the load test model this panel is based on
    • run

      public void run()
      Displays this LoadTestPanel in a frame on the EDT.
    • loadTestPanel

      public static <T> LoadTestPanel<T> loadTestPanel(LoadTestModel<T> loadTestModel)
      Instantiates a new LoadTestPanel instance.
      Type Parameters:
      T - the load test application type
      Parameters:
      loadTestModel - the LoadTestModel to base this panel on
      Returns:
      a new LoadTestPanel instance.